Medium is the size most riding horses take in front, and on Woof Wear's chart it covers a wide band: the front legs of horses from 14.2hh to 16.2hh, or the hind legs of large ponies from 13.2hh to 14.1hh. It is the size to buy if you own one horse of average build and want one set of boots that does most jobs.
What separates this from the plain Club Boot is the strapping. The straps are fluorescent hi vis orange with reflective banding, so they show in flat daylight and light up under headlights. The protective part is unchanged — a 7mm neoprene base with a padded PU strike pad sitting over the inside of the fetlock and lower cannon, where the opposite hoof lands when a horse brushes. Supplied as a pair.

Suitable For
- Front legs on horses of 14.2–16.2hh.
- Hind legs on large ponies of 13.2–14.1hh.
- Road hacking and any exercise in poor light.
- Schooling, lungeing and turnout for a horse that brushes.
- A round-legged cob of 14.2–15.1hh may be better in the Medium Extra Wide, which Woof Wear list for exactly that shape.
- Not a tendon boot. For jumping protection to the back of the tendon, an open-fronted tendon boot is the correct choice.
How to Use
- Fit with the strike pad against the inside of the leg, straps fastening front to back and outwards.
- Position the pad over the fetlock and lower cannon, with the top edge clear of the knee or hock.
- Fasten so the boot cannot be turned by hand, but so a finger will still slide under the top.
- Close all straps before washing. Machine wash at a maximum of 30°C on a gentle spin with non-biological detergent.
- Do not tumble dry and do not leave in strong sunlight.

Care & Caution
- Grit working in under the neoprene is the usual cause of rubs. Empty the boots out and run a hand down the leg every time they come off.
- Neoprene traps heat, so use them for work and turnout rather than leaving them on continuously.
- Reflectivity depends on a clean surface — a muddy boot reflects nothing, and hi vis is one layer of visibility, not a substitute for lights.
